Step-by-Step Instructions for Machine Washing:
-
Assess the blanket’s care label: Check the specific manufacturer’s instructions for any unique washing guidelines.
-
Choose a gentle cycle and mild detergent: Opt for a delicate or gentle cycle setting on your washing machine. Utilize a mild detergent without bleach or harsh chemicals.
-
Enclose the blanket in duvet cover: Place the weighted blanket inside a duvet or pillowcase to protect the glass beads from direct agitation within the washing machine.
-
Cold water settings: Always set the water temperature to cold to prevent any potential damage to the fabric or beads.
-
Reduced spin cycle: Avoid excessive spinning during the spin cycle to minimize stress on the beads and the fabric.
-
Separate similar colors: Group up weighted blankets of similar colors to prevent dye transfer.
Step-by-Step Instructions for Hand Washing:
-
Fill the tub with lukewarm water: Prepare a bathtub or large basin with lukewarm water.
-
Add mild detergent: Mix a small amount of mild detergent into the water.
-
Submerge the blanket: Gently immerse the weighted blanket in the water, ensuring it is fully submerged.
-
Avoid agitation: Never wring or twist the blanket, as this can damage the glass beads. Instead, let it rest in the water for at least 30 minutes to loosen any dirt or debris.
-
Rinse thoroughly: Empty the soapy water and rinse the blanket thoroughly with clean water until all detergent residue is removed.

Drying Techniques for Weighted Blankets:
-
Tumble dry on low heat: Most weighted blankets can be tumble dried on low heat, but it’s essential to check the care label for specific recommendations.
-
Line dry: If machine drying is not an option, hang the weighted blanket on a clothesline or drying rack in a well-ventilated area. This ensures even drying and prevents any damage to the blanket.
-
Avoid prolonged heat exposure: Never expose your weighted blanket to prolonged heat sources, such as direct sunlight or high heat settings on dryers, as this can damage the fabric or beads.
Additional Tips:
-
Vacuum regularly: To minimize the frequency of deep washing, regularly vacuum your weighted blanket using the upholstery attachment to remove superficial dust and debris.
-
Spot cleaning: If you notice any spills or stains, blot them up immediately with a clean, damp cloth. Avoid harsh cleaning solutions or scrubbing, as these can damage the fabric or beads.
-
Professional cleaning: For thorough cleaning or in case of extensive stains, consider reaching out to a professional dry cleaner who specializes in weighted blankets.
